Waiting For the Perfect World
A perfect world once existed for Adam and Eve
Until rebellious words of a snake managed to deceive.
As their offspring, we inherited the flaw of their sin.
No perfection found today. Look at the mess we're in.
But there has been a promise, one the Shepherd will keep
to those who abide His commandments, He calls His sheep.
In His intended perfect world there will be nothing to fear,
No crime, deceit, or worry, and no need to shed a tear.
Cleansed will be the Earth, renewed with verdant vitality.
All will be righteous, upholding a pure sense of morality
Each husband and wife will cling only to their mate.
There would be no anger cast and no reason for hate.
No blind or deaf, no illness to treat or diseases to claim.
No one will point a finger and say, "You're to blame!"
Loving neighbors wear smiles and laughter will be heard
There'll be no telling of lies and no bitter slanderous words.
Side by side we will live with animals in perfect harmony
and we might be able to hear angel voices in rhapsody.
Dead loved ones will be resurrected; death will be no more.
My faith is that all the prophecies will come true, I'm sure.
And in that perfect world life will once again be Eden's Garden,
A paradise due to Jesus' sacrifice, and by God's merciful pardon.
With no evil in the world, is such peace hard to comprehend?
Have faith in God's Word, and keep enduring until the end.
